The distance from Castle Pines to Chicago is approximately 1,600 kilometers. Flying from Denver International Airport (DEN) to O'Hare (ORD) or Midway (MDW) is the most practical option, taking about 2.5 hours. Alternatively, you can take the Amtrak California Zephyr from Denver Union Station to Chicago Union Station, a scenic but long 18-hour journey. Flying is recommended for speed, while the train offers a unique, relaxed travel experience. Chicago is a major cultural and economic hub in the Midwest.
